A fire broke out on the terrace floor of an 8-story apartment building located in the Fatih neighborhood of Bahçelievler, Batman. The fire started for unknown reasons. Firefighters arrived at the scene upon receiving the citizens' report, but what happened afterwards can only be described as a complete disaster. HOW IRRESPONSIBLE IS THIS?The fire broke out on the terrace floor of a 9-story building located on 1636th Street in Bahçelievler neighborhood yesterday evening. Those who saw the flames covering the terrace quickly reported the situation to the 112 Emergency Call Center. Everything was normal up to this point... But what happened afterwards revealed the irresponsibility of the officials working in the Batman fire department. JUST WHEN THE FLAMES WERE ABOUT TO BE EXTINGUISHED, THE WATER RAN OUTUpon receiving the report, the teams that arrived at the scene took precautions in the surrounding area and started to intervene in the flames. However, just when the fire was about to be extinguished, the water in the fire trucks ran out. As a result, the flames flared up again and spread to other apartments. Inadequate response from the fire brigade led to the support of TOMA vehicles belonging to the Provincial Police Department and petroleum extinguishing vehicles belonging to TPAO. After 3 hours, the fire was extinguished, but 4 apartments in the building became uninhabitable. CITIZENS ARE OUTRAGEDThe fact that both the water in the fire trucks ran out and only two fire trucks were sent to the fire in the heart of the city drew the citizens' strong reaction. After the incident, some residents of the area expressed their dissatisfaction, saying, "This is the heart of Batman, and how did the fire grow so quickly? Someone could have died, and those responsible must be held accountable."
